Yama nobori [Mountain Climbing].
£1,800 · Offered by Maggs Bros Ltd
Matsunaga Yasuzaemon (1875-1971) was the president of the Toho Electric Power Company and also known as the King of Electricity. His hobbies included art collecting, the tea ceremony, and mountaineering. The present book is illustrated throughout with photographic plates recording climbing parties in the Japan Alps. He had formed a mountaineering club (Shinaikai) inside his company but he was also a member of the Keio University Camera Club, his alma mater (Matsunaga entered Keio University aged 15). There is no indication as to the print-run of this item but it appears to have been printed in a small edition and was distributed only through the Toho Electric Power Company as well as the the Shinaikai Mountaineering Club. Only one copy in OCLC (National Diet Library).
